I'm currently with NTL Broadband and use Modem for my Broadband connection which all works perfectly. I recently took my Xbox to my friends house when we had a lads night in with a few beers. He also is with NTL broadband but has his connection directly through his set top box (TV BOX). I connected the Xbox up to the Set Top box but it won't connect online. I have tired turning his Set Top box off and leaving it for a few minutes to reset itself and then turning it back on again leaving it for a few minutes then turning on my Xbox again this failed to work. I am sure its something to do with my Xbox Live Setting but haven't a clue where to start.......PLEASE SOMEBODY HELP ME!!!!!!
With a set top box you have to go to a provisioning screen when you change computer or device. I'm not sure how you would enter the details required through the Xbox, but i'm sure someone will be along to help you soon
Use a router and register the xbox via the pc,or clone the mac address of the pc onto the xbox,that way the stb will not know if its the pc or the xbox connected.
